Women Protest Against Hay’at Tahrir al-Sham 

Women in Aleppo have protested against violations by Hay'at Tahrir al-Sham, writes Etihad Press.
Women Protest Against Hay’at Tahrir al-Sham 

On Saturday, the western countryside of Aleppo witnessed demonstrations by dozens of women against Hay’at Tahrir al-Sham (HTS, formerly Jabhat al-Nusra), with the aim of denouncing the organization’s violations and call for the release of their detained relatives who were arrested nearly nine months ago for no reason. 

Sources confirmed that dozens of women came out, since the morning, in the town of al-Sahara in the western countryside of Aleppo to denounce the practices of HTS and its security apparatus, according to reporting by North Press. 

As per the same sources, the women demanded the release of their detained relatives, who were arrested by HTS nine months ago, without knowing the charges or the reasons behind their arrest.

Sources reported that the demonstrators raised banners expressing the protracted HTS violations against civilians in the areas it controls.

Mid-last week, dozens of women took part in a demonstration against HTS in the town of al-Sahara, west of Aleppo. The HTS security apparatus exhibited violence and fired warning bullets at the demonstrators. There is no information about injuries among the women.
